Dinner-Debate with Leading Economists – 22 June – London
SciencesPo Alumni UK is pleased to invite you to a dinner-debate on Monday 22 June.
At the Forefront of Regulation and Discrimination studies in France : perspectives from two leading French economists.
Sciences Po Professors Yann Algan and Etienne Wasmer are holders of the “Le Monde – Prix du meilleur jeune économiste” prize, Yann Algan in 2009 and Etienne Wasmer in 2006.
Etienne Wasmer graduated from the Ecole Polytechnique and completed his PhD at the London School of Economics. He is a one of the most impressive contemporary economist working in the field of Labour Studies. He is director of the PhD studies in Economics at Sciences Po.
Yann Algan completed his PhD at Paris 1-Panthéon Sorbonne. In 2007 he wrote La Société de Défiance with Pierre Cahuc and got the LIRE prize for the best French Essay. His research is known to inform public debate in France.
Both of them teach the main Economics course at the Undergraduate level at Sciences Po which was taught by Professor Dominique Strauss-Kahn before his appointment at the IMF.
